AI Summary

  • Require the Public Utilities Commission to adopt a rule by June 30, 2019 to improve cost-effectiveness of California's Lifeline Telephone Service program for low-income households.

  • Mandate a modified recertification process allowing subscribers to recertify eligibility online using electronic signatures and personal information on file, without needing a commission-issued PIN.

  • Allow subscribers to complete annual recertification through an interactive voice response system and enable direct consumer enrollment through an online platform with electronic signatures.

  • Require the lifeline program administrator to provide real-time enrollment information to telephone corporations about whether subscribers have enrolled with competitors during the portability freeze period.

  • Include in the rule a penalty-free period for subscribers to terminate lifeline service and encourage providers to partner with community-based organizations to increase program participation.
